About Us

Betstamp is the pricing intelligence layer for sports betting. We turn 200+ sportsbooks, exchanges, and prediction markets into one sharp, real-time view of fair value — for the sportsbooks that price against it, the bettors who bet with it, and the traders who move on it.

We launched in 2020, built by professional bettors who needed sharper tools than the market offered and won at scale using them. That same pricing now runs as infrastructure across the industry. Because it's still used to win real money, it can't drift — every model is backtested against years of closing lines and monitored continuously. What our customers run on is the pricing we stake our own edge on.

What We Build

One pricing engine, delivered three ways:

  • Sportsbooks and operators get fair-value pricing on player props, alternates, and ladders, correlation-aware same-game-parlay pricing, and a normalized real-time and historical feed that drops into their existing trading stack.
  • Professional bettors get Betstamp PRO, the professional odds screen — True Line pricing across 200+ books and real-time edge detection the moment a market is mispriced.
  • Prediction market traders get the raw feed by API: sub-second data on every market we cover, benchmarked against the full spread of books and exchanges.

200+ sportsbooks and operators. 2,500+ markets. Sub-second refresh.

The Role

We're looking for an AI-native engineer who focuses on building systems that automate engineering work and multiply developer output using AI, tooling, and large-scale data pipelines.

What You’ll Build

  • AI workflows that generate and validate code, scripts, and integrations

  • Systems that automatically create and maintain sportsbook data feeds

  • Developer tooling that automates debugging, testing, and deployments

  • High-scale data ingestion pipelines for sportsbook markets and odds feeds

  • Monitoring agents that detect failures and propose fixes automatically

What We're Looking For

    This role is not focused on traditional feature development. We're looking for engineers who enjoy building automation, systems, and internal tooling that accelerate the entire engineering team. We're looking for engineers who have experience with:

  • Building AI workflows, agents, or developer automation tools

  • Designing systems that run large numbers of automated jobs or integrations

  • Building data pipelines, scraping systems, or distributed backend infrastructure

  • Experimenting with LLM orchestration or AI development tooling

  • You've built meaningful systems yourself (side projects, automation tools, internal platforms, or AI agents), not just shipped features inside large companies.

You're A Great Fit If You

  • Are constantly experimenting with AI tools, agents, and developer automation

  • Enjoy building systems that eliminate repetitive engineering work

  • Prefer building tools and infrastructure over shipping simple product features

  • Move fast, prototype aggressively, and iterate quickly

  • Have built things outside of work - automation tools, scrapers, AI systems, side projects

  • Have 3+ years building production systems (Go / Python a plus)

  • Enjoy working in an early-stage, ship-fast, own-your-stuff environment

Tech We Use

    Our current stack includes Go, Python, TypeScript, Postgres, ClickHouse, AWS, and LLM tooling. We care far more about systems thinking and building leverage through automation than experience with any specific language.

The Process

  • 45-min intro call – meet the team, swap questions.
  • Lightweight take-home challenge (under 2 hours) – a real problem that reflects the type of work you'll be doing here, not a LeetCode exercise.
  • Systems design interview – we'll work through a real architecture problem together, no whiteboard algorithms.
  • Final interview – meet leadership, hear the vision for the role, and see if we're the right fit for each other.
  • Offer → onboarding → shipping to thousands of bettors.

What you need to know about the Toronto Tech Scene

Although home to some of the biggest names in tech, including Google, Microsoft and Amazon, Toronto has established itself as one of the largest startup ecosystems in the world. And with over 2,000 startups — more than 30 percent of the country's total startups — Toronto continues to attract new businesses. Be it helping entrepreneurs manage their finances, simplifying business operations by automating payroll or assisting pharmaceutical companies in launching new drugs, the city's tech scene is just getting started.
